Sony unveils 3D TV World Cup ad
Sony has unveiled a major marketing campaign to persuade customers to
upgrade to its new range of 3D-ready TV sets.
This is a Europe-wide
campaign and is based around the slogan "Do not adjust your set". It will first be shown on the 11th June - the day the world cup starts.
According to
The Guardian, the campaign's TV ad
features a montage of footage, such as Brazilian footballer Kaka kicking
a ball into an exploding goal, a skidding sports car and a strongman
flexing his muscles, all shown in double image to mimic 3D.
Sony's
first 3D-ready TVs and Blu-ray players will reach the UK market on June
10. The firm also plans to
launch
a firmware upgrade for the PS3 to enable owners to play 3D games.
The
Japanese company will further be
filming
25 games from the World Cup in 3D, with a highlights reel to be played
at 1,300 Sony-affiliated stores across Europe to promote 3D TV.
